Registration is now open for the 2011 Tribal Lands and Environment: A National Forum on Solid Waste, Emergency Response, Contaminated Sites, and USTs. This Forum is an annual national gathering of tribal professionals and their colleagues from various federal agencies. Topics covered will be waste management, brownfields, Superfund sites, underground storage tanks, land remediation, and emergency response. The forum will be taking place at the Oneida Tribe’s Radisson Hotel & Conference Center in Green Bay, Wisconsin, August 23-25, 2011.
